Best time to Visit

The best time to visit Nepal for the Kathmandu-Pokhara Tour 5N6D by flight is during the autumn (September to November) and spring (March to May) seasons. These periods offer the most favorable weather conditions, making them ideal for sightseeing and outdoor activities.

Autumn (September to November)

Autumn is considered the peak tourist season in Nepal due to its clear skies, mild temperatures, and stunning views of the Himalayas. During this time, the landscapes are lush, and the weather is perfect for exploring Kathmandu’s cultural heritage and enjoying the scenic beauty of Pokhara. The autumn season also offers excellent conditions for trekking and outdoor adventures.

Spring (March to May)

Spring is another fantastic time to visit, as the weather remains pleasant with moderate temperatures, especially in Kathmandu and Pokhara. The spring season brings vibrant flowers to life, including rhododendrons, which add to the beauty of the landscapes. Clear skies and crisp air make this time ideal for enjoying mountain views and sightseeing.

Both of these seasons provide excellent conditions for a memorable trip, allowing you to fully experience the cultural richness of Kathmandu and the natural beauty of Pokhara. If you’re looking to avoid the crowds, consider visiting in early spring or late autumn when the weather is still great, but there are fewer tourists.

Passport and Visa

Traveling to Nepal requires a valid passport and a visa for entry. Most tourists can obtain a visa on arrival at Tribhuvan International Airport in Kathmandu. The visa process is simple and efficient, with multiple options for short-term stays, including 15, 30, or 90-day visas. Your passport must be valid for at least six months beyond your arrival date. Permit and entrance fees are mandatory for entry into many of Nepal’s UNESCO World Heritage Sites and protected areas. These fees help preserve the cultural, historical, and natural heritage of Nepal and contribute to the conservation of these iconic landmarks. It also allows the government and local communities to maintain the sites and ensure the safety and upkeep of these important attractions.

During your Kathmandu and Pokhara tour, you will visit several heritage sites that require these fees. In Kathmandu, you will explore UNESCO World Heritage Sites such as Swayambhunath Stupa (Monkey Temple), Boudhanath Stupa, Kathmandu Durbar Square, and Pashupatinath Temple, all of which require an entrance fee. In Pokhara, you will visit places like the World Peace Pagoda, Devi’s Fall, and the International Mountain Museum, all of which also have associated entrance fees.

Important Notes

·         Weather Considerations: The weather in Kathmandu and Pokhara can vary depending on the season. In autumn (September-November) and spring (March-May), the weather is generally mild and sunny, but mornings and evenings may be chilly. In monsoon (June-August), pack a raincoat, and in winter (December-February), bring warmer layers for cooler nights.
